Transaction 5187982e75c5f62e9cbbaf276e922720881cc0f71b989e0dc4ecc7dbda4c089a

1 Input
2 Outputs
  • 5187982e75c5f62e9cbbaf276e922720881cc0f71b989e0dc4ecc7dbda4c089a:0
  • value  541279
    address  13YSMuRiRoyXZK4YHh4fpbbBWui4H6wJAM
  • 5187982e75c5f62e9cbbaf276e922720881cc0f71b989e0dc4ecc7dbda4c089a:1
  • value  15921525
    address  bc1qwdw75gkj4rcz76jyl2cmqjgz0squzsywwvj3dh